FRDC>RCC: The Risk, Compliance and Controls (RCC) Technology team delivers a wide range of technology solutions to support the firm?s Risk Management functions (Credit Risk, Market Risk, Country Risk, Operational Risk, Reputational Risk), Compliance functions (Trade Surveillance, Financial Crimes, Electronic Communication, Employee Compliance), and Control functions (first and second line of defense controls).Role & Responsibilities:
  • Builds product backlog and work with product owners to define the scope for each sprint.
  • Drive implementation and delivery of Product initiatives. Understands the scope of product as defined by the business requirements participates in key planning milestones.
  • Ensures program milestones are accomplished and ensures overall committed timelines are met. Documents all major plan changes in scope, approach and date delivery.
  • Clarify, prioritize, and drive project commitments as well as establish and maintain clear chains of accountability
  • Identifies, confirms, and obtains participation from required cross-functional teams. Works with the other team members
  • Analyzes areas of risk to avoid risky activities by identifying and managing critical paths and risk areas. Establishes contingency plans and identifies trigger events and assumes responsibility for initiation corrective actions. Determine when to engage senior management.
  • Works with leadership and core team members to help identify and assist in making sprint tradeoffs to balance scope, time. Ensures proper documentation.
  • Analyzes the actual performance against the plan and makes adjustments consistent with plan objectives.
  • Communicates updates on major milestones and keeps all stakeholders informed of progress and issues.
  • Consistent exercise of independent judgment and discretion in matters of significance.
  • Regular, consistent, and punctual attendance. Must be able to work nights and weekends, variable schedule(s) and overtime as necessary.
  • Work with the Product owner to align teams with the product vision, sprint goals, and other necessary information
  • Create an environment of collaboration within the teams that allows for open dialogue and productive solutions for resolving conflicts
  • Champion continuous improvement activities to reduce waste and increase productivity; coach organization to conduct continuous improvement events
  • Appreciate the depths of Lean and Agile practices and principles, help teams appreciate them
  • Teach systems thinking and servant leadership
  • Communicate organizational impediments to leadership, clear impediments for the team
  • Embrace the concept of continuous learning in your own journey and instill the same in the team(s) you coach
  • Coach product owners in creation and maintenance of the product backlog, including empirical planning
  • Bring ideas from professional facilitation, coaching, conflict management, mediation and so on to help the team become a high-performance team
  • Ability to handle multiple priorities in an energizing environment
  • Strong sense of ownership and accountability for product success
